Brother Mel’s annual June exhibition at The Arts Company is always a highly anticipated event because he is here in person to discuss his most recent work, and his work always has a surprise element. It takes a very large truck to bring his exhibits to the gallery, and hours of photographing, documenting and preparing them for exhibition. He is a widely popular gallery favorite, partly because of the unpredictable nature of his artwork, which will be par for the course this year as well. His annual Nashville exhibits are special because he celebrates his June birthday here each year. This year marks his 81st birthday, and it is also the year a new book on his life and work is being completed by The Arts Company. The book will be previewed during this year’s exhibit.
